Output 58e8148fe3e3e8833c9a9d5ce85d593fb494472b69abea28e546abc4faf77858:0

value
3767590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0784e89cd69fd07d71c2b40009b914d7fadc68e5 OP_EQUAL
address
32NmsYL8w5N4tPBgBVZKSf3TAepMRDUbjQ
transaction
58e8148fe3e3e8833c9a9d5ce85d593fb494472b69abea28e546abc4faf77858
spent
true